## Further Reading

If you're reviewing anything touching the resolver retry logic, heads up: we've chased a flaky DNS resolution bug in Quillbird's staging mesh for months. Timeouts cluster around cache expiry, and the workaround in `netutil.go` is deliberate, not sloppy. Before flagging it, skim the investigation notes Priya compiled. The full writeup lives on our internal wiki page.

wiki page, kahog-hahig: https://vault.zemvargrid.internal/display/deploy/repo/settings/merge_requests/job/settings/6f3b933774dbc5320a4daa18

## Building Access — Spares Room (Hullbrook Annex)

Contractors: the spare hardware room is down the east corridor on the ground floor, third door on the left. Sign in at the front desk first and grab a visitor lanyard. Anything you take out, jot it in the blue logbook — yes, even the little stuff. The door self-locks, so don't wedge it. To get in, punch in the code below.

staff pass of hagug-taguf = bdg-HJ-9

Welcome to the Larkspur session team. You'll hear about the token-refresh bug early: under load, Larkspur's gateway occasionally reissues a session token before the old one is revoked, leaving a brief overlap window. If you ever need to reset the staging vault while debugging this, unlock it with the recovery passphrase below.

strongbox words: druvan-lamys-eliius-jorax-istox-soreth-ulays-gilix-ralix-oliiel-norwyn-casvan-praius

## Migrating off the legacy ORM

We're peeling Relicbind (the old ORM) out of the Fernhollow API layer, one module at a time. New code should use the repository interfaces in `core/storage` — don't touch Relicbind sessions directly. The migration shim logs any legacy calls to the telemetry service, which requires auth; configure it with the bearer token below.

session JWT of yaguf-tahop = eyJhbGciOiJIUzI1NiIsInR5cCI6IkpXVCJ9.eyJzdWIiOiIIvtUmFqQ_4In0.rjsW2NuF59R8